Abstract

The design process usually implies modifications of an initial design solution. At this point, design tools do not allow to perform these modifications efficiently enough. Particularly, when using FE methods, a new FE model has to be rebuilt in order to take into account any modification of the geometric model. We present in this paper an original approach allowing the automatic remeshing of 3D parts, which allows a better integration of FE methods in the whole CAD/CAM process. The optimization of the automatic remeshing is achieved through a mesh pre-optimization based on the discretization error. This introduces, in the FE analysis process, a mesh that represents a better approximation of the initial model.
